DNS(域名系统)是互联网的重要组成部分,它将易于记忆的域名转换为计算机可读的IP地址。DNS系统也面临着安全威胁,其中DNS劫持是一种常见的攻击方式。以下是DNS劫持可能带来的风险:
1. 数据泄露和隐私侵犯
通过DNS劫持,攻击者可以将用户的流量重定向到恶意网站,从而获取用户的敏感信息,如用户名、密码、信用卡号等。这些信息一旦被窃取,可能导致用户身份被盗用或财务损失。
2. 恶意软件感染
当用户的流量被劫持并重定向到恶意服务器时,可能会下载并安装恶意软件。这些恶意软件可以进一步损害用户的设备,甚至控制整个网络环境,造成更大的安全威胁。
3. 声誉受损
对于企业和组织而言,DNS劫持不仅会影响其正常业务运营,还可能损害其品牌形象和声誉。客户如果访问了被劫持的网站,可能会对企业的安全性产生质疑,进而影响信任关系。
4. 金融诈骗
攻击者可以通过DNS劫持将用户引导至虚假的银行或支付平台页面,骗取用户的登录凭证和其他重要信息,最终实施金融诈骗。
如何防止DNS劫持攻击?
为了有效防范DNS劫持攻击,采取以下措施是非常必要的:
1. 使用DNSSEC协议
DNSSEC(域名系统安全扩展)是一种验证DNS数据完整性和真实性的技术。通过在DNS查询过程中添加数字签名,确保解析结果未被篡改。启用DNSSEC可以大大提高DNS的安全性,防止中间人攻击和DNS劫持。
2. 定期更新和补丁管理
保持DNS服务器及其相关组件的最新状态非常重要。及时安装官方发布的安全补丁,修复已知漏洞,减少被攻击的可能性。
3. 配置防火墙和入侵检测系统
设置适当的防火墙规则来限制对DNS服务器的访问,并结合入侵检测系统(IDS)监控异常活动。这样可以在第一时间发现潜在的攻击行为,并采取相应措施进行防御。
4. 强化认证机制
使用强密码策略以及多因素认证(MFA),以增强账户安全性。避免因弱密码导致的非法访问,降低DNS配置文件被篡改的风险。
5. 监控和审计日志
定期检查DNS服务器的日志记录,查找任何可疑的行为模式或未经授权的更改。通过详细的日志分析,可以帮助识别出早期迹象,从而迅速做出反应。
6. 教育员工提高安全意识
培训员工了解网络安全基础知识,特别是关于钓鱼邮件和社会工程学攻击的知识。鼓励他们报告任何可疑情况,共同维护企业内部网络的安全环境。
DNS劫持是一个严重的安全问题,但只要采取了适当的安全措施和技术手段,就可以大大降低受到攻击的风险。保护好自己的DNS基础设施,不仅是保障个人隐私和财产安全的关键,也是维护整个互联网生态系统稳定运行的基础。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/177104.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。